Local Environmental Conditions
Tucked into the extremely narrow Modalen valley deep in the Vestland interior, Modalen opens the pollen season with hazel and alder from February before birch peaks through April and May. Grass from surrounding farmland peaks through June and July before mugwort extends exposure into September. The extremely enclosed valley concentrates pollen very effectively under calm conditions, while the very wet Atlantic climate provides very frequent rainfall interruptions throughout.

Does pollen in Modalen kommune come from nearby or far away?
Studies show that most pollen exposure (often 70–90%) comes from nearby sources, such as local trees and vegetation. A good pollen forecast therefore depends on accurately representing local vegetation. Pollen can travel long distances, but this usually matters only early in the season or during specific wind events.
Are pollen levels in Modalen kommune based on measurements or forecasts?
Pollen data is often misunderstood. Most "pollen levels" are not real-time measurements, but forecasts.
Direct pollen measurements are typically delayed by 1-2 days because they require manual analysis. To show current conditions in Modalen kommune, modern forecasts combine recent measurements, weather data, and information about local vegetation.
This allows us to estimate pollen levels for today and the coming days, not just report the past.

Understanding the Scale
The 0–100 scores represent risk levels, not direct measurements of pollen or air pollutant concentrations. Higher scores indicate higher risk. Pollen and air quality use different thresholds.
Pollen
| None | 0 | No or negligible risk of exposure. Pollen/mold exposure is expected to be minimal. |
| Low | 0-25 | Low risk of exposure. Small amounts of pollen or mold spores may be present. |
| Moderate | 25-50 | Moderate risk of exposure. Pollen/mold exposure is expected to be noticeable. |
| High | 50-75 | High risk of exposure. Elevated pollen/mold exposure is expected. |
| Very High | 75-100 | Very high risk of exposure. Pollen/mold exposure is expected to be at or near its highest levels. |
